At Cross Gates station, buying and collecting tickets is made effortless with both a ticket office and easy-to-use machines available on site. Although the ticket office only runs Monday through Saturday from early morning until early afternoon, you can collect tickets from machines at any time. The station also caters to modern travellers with smartcard issuance and validation capabilities.
For those needing a little assistance, staff are present from Monday to Saturday, providing help and support during part of the day. Additionally, the station is equipped with an induction loop, although, it lacks amenities like luggage storage or waiting rooms, and no wheelchairs are available. Therefore, planning your day around the opening hours is beneficial if you're someone who relies on these services.
While the station boasts a category B accessibility rating, which means some areas are step-free accessible, it remains vital to plan if mobility is a concern. Ramps are available for train access, and there are designated areas for easy drop-off and pick-up, ensuring smoother travels for passengers with mobility impairments.

Llanelli Station is well-equipped to make your travel as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 12:40 and on Saturdays from 07:00 to 13:30. For added convenience, ticket machines are available for quick purchases and online ticket collections. Additionally, the station features accessible machines with video assist options, ensuring everyone can travel with ease. Moreover, the station is built with partial step-free access, allowing seamless movement between platforms, even though assistance may be required due to its B1 category status.
Stay informed with customer help points and constantly updated screens displaying departures and arrivals. Though the station doesn’t offer luggage storage, you'll find CCTV-operated bicycle stands with 16 spaces for those cycling to the station. Waiting rooms are open during the ticket office hours, offering a comfortable place to sit before your journey.
While at Llanelli Station, you can grab a quick bite at the food outlet on Platform 1. Unfortunately, facilities like ATMs, shops, and currency exchanges are not available at the station, but you can make use of accessible toilets and customer support during staffed hours.
Traveling onward from Llanelli is incredibly convenient, thanks to its strong transport links. For those needing alternative transport, there's a rail replacement bus service right at the station entrance on Great Western Crescent, while a taxi rank awaits passengers at the front of the station. Consider purchasing a Llanelli PlusBus ticket for affordable and unlimited bus travel around town when purchased with your train ticket.
